Full job description

Nationwide Pathology Limited is a UKAS accredited private pathology laboratory located in Market Harborough, Leicestershire. We pride ourselves on providing an extensive and diverse range of pathology testing with same-day turnaround and excellent customer service.

Our ever-expanding team is looking to recruit a Band 5 Biomedical Scientist to fill a multi-disciplinary role with an emphasis on Microbiology. The candidate must be competent and confident in interpreting and reporting all aspects of microbiology analysis. Working as part of a small team, this is an excellent opportunity to further and develop your skills, knowledge and experience.

You will perform laboratory testing using several different methods and machines to ensure that clients receive quick and accurate results. Duties will also include sample preparation, the routine operation, maintenance and troubleshooting of laboratory instrumentation, technical validation and clinical authorisation of results, stock control and ordering supplies.

You will have outstanding organisational skills and an in-depth knowledge of microbiology including bacteriology, mycology and parasitology. This is a great chance to make a significant scientific contribution to the development of this area of our laboratory, as you will be assist Seniors in planning changes to working practices and developing our services.

To be considered for this role, candidates must:

- hold a Biomedical Science (Hons) degree or an IBMS accredited equivalent post-graduate qualification
- be HCPC registered
- have at least 3 years' experience working in Microbiology in a professional laboratory
- have a high level of verbal and written communication skills
- have their own transport

Candidates must also maintain the following qualities:

- accomplished practical skills
- be able to problem solve when necessary
- be reliable
- enthusiastic and motivated
- be an active team player

This is a part-time role. Hours are flexible, but must include every Saturday 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.
